1. PaySense
PaySense, one of the best instant personal loan apps in India, has both an app and a website where salaried professionals and self-employed individuals can apply for instant loans. The minimum salary to get a personal loan is ₹18,000 per month. Also, self-employed individuals who earn a minimum of ₹20,000 per month can borrow from the PaySense instant loan app.
The interest rate of the trusted loan app is from 16% to 36% (APR) on a reducing balance basis. You can use the instant personal loan from PaySense as a home renovation loan, laptop loan, and marriage loan, among others.
Founded by Sayali Karanjkar and Prashanth Ranganathan in Mumbai, the company has partnered with NBFCs/Banks registered with the RBI such as Fullerton, IIFL, Credit Saison India, Northern Arc, and PayU Finance for the disbursal of loans. PaySense has raised a total of $25.6M over three rounds of funding.
You can download the PaySense App from the Google Play Store. Upon installation, all you need to do is check your loan eligibility and upload the necessary documents. You are allowed to choose a tenure from 3 months to 60 months to repay the loan. PaySense also offers an EMI calculator to help you calculate the EMI you shall pay every month, making for a great user experience.
The win-win takeaway is that you are not required to submit any collaterals or securities, nor are you required to have a high credit score to avail of a loan from PaySense.
2. LazyPay
Powered by PayU, the same company that acquired PaySense, LazyPay is one of the Top Finance apps offering Fast loans in India. It offers quick approvals and safe online loan application processing. You just need your mobile number to know your loan eligibility with LazyPay App. LazyPay has also launched a credit card service wherein you can get assured 1% cashback on your transactions.
The key offerings of LazyPay include an instant personal of up to ₹1,00,000 with minimal documentation and an easy digital process.
Founded in: 2015
Minimum Loan Amount: ₹10,000
Maximum Loan Amount: ₹1,00,000
Documents Required:
- PAN Card
- Identity proof & address proof (Aadhar Card)
- Bank details for repayment setup
Eligibility Criteria:
- Resident of India
- At least 18 years of age
- Monthly income should be a minimum of INR 30,000
Repayment Tenure: You can choose to repay your personal loan anywhere between 3 and 60 months
Other Fees or Charges: A late fee of Rs. 17.7 (inc. 18% GST) per day is charged after the due date till the EMI is paid.
3. Bajaj Finserv
One of the most prominent brands in personal financing, Bajaj Finserv, has been present in the country for over a decade. With a great range of offerings, Bajaj Finserv is one of the best instant loan apps in India. You can use their zero-interest EMI card to finance your purchases and also pay your monthly bills via their loan app.
You can borrow personal loans of up to ₹25 lakhs with Bajaj Finserv without pledging any collateral.
Founded in: 2007
Minimum Loan Amount: ₹30,000
Maximum Loan Amount: ₹25,00,000
Documents Required:
- PAN Card/Passport/ Aadhar Card/Driving License/Voter’s ID
- Employee ID Card
- Salary slips of last 3 months
- Bank details for repayment setup
- Bank statements of the last three months
- Passport-sized photographs
Eligibility Criteria:
- Applicant must be a resident of India
- 21-80 years of age
- Monthly income should be a minimum of INR 25,001
- Should have a CIBIL score of 685 or higher
Repayment Tenure: Up to 96 months
Other Fees or Charges: Processing fee of up to 3.93% of the loan will be charged. In case of default in repayment, a fee between INR 700 – INR 1,200 will be charged
